Did you just bolt it on without positioning it? Install loosely and then tighten the bolts when you get it where you want it. You can gain some clearance by doing that. As far as motor mounts go, on my GN noticed that the motor did not sit level with a HR mount on the drivers side and stock one on the pass side. Went with a HR on the pass side to and leveled out.

I know you just bought new motor mounts, but you might consider buying HR Parts N Stuff poly motor mounts, they have adjustability and would probably allow the downpipe to be brought away from the control arm. They also allow VERY little engine rocking during high loads on drivetrain. Vibration is minimal, I've installed this on a bone stock GN and the vibration is a little more, but not a nuisance at all.
